    Goals / Remit

    Brian O'Neill is a research consultant and media education and digital policy expert. He is a retired Professor from Technological University Dublin. His research areas include media policy and digital technologies; media and information literacy, e-safety and information society policy for children. He undertakes research as an external consultant/expert for organisations including the Council of Europe, the OECD and the European Commission.

    Main EU files targeted

    Areas of EU policy and legislation addressed include relevant policies, acts and strategies on children's participation in the digital environment including inter alia
    - Better internet policies (A European strategy for a better internet for kids (BIK+)
    - Protection of minors
    - Digital platform policies
    - Digital privacy policies
    - Age appropriate design
    - Policies to combat child sexual abuse and exploitation
    - Children's rights in the digital environment
